Floodwaters Claim Lives and Reshape Regional Dynamics in Southern Africa

The recent catastrophic flooding in Mpumalanga, South Africa, has underscored the escalating climate challenges faced by nations in southern Africa. Last week, a tragic incident unfolded when a civilian’s vehicle became stranded while attempting to cross a low bridge over a rising river. According to Mpumalanga provincial police spokesperson Colonel Mavela Masondo, authorities arrived to find the vehicle abandoned and suspected that the driver had been swept away by the deluge. Disruptive Impact of Prediction Markets: Polymarket Under Scrutiny

The rise of decentralized prediction markets such as Polymarket has ignited a debate on the transformative potential and associated risks of harnessing blockchain technology for real-time event betting. These platforms, leveraging the power of blockchain transparency and _crypto-enabled liquidity_, are pioneering a new frontier for disruption in information markets. Their ability to facilitate high-volume, fast-paced trading on geopolitical and military events exemplifies both their innovation and their threat to traditional information control and oversight.

Recent incidents, including Polymarket allowing bets on the rescue timeline of U.S. service members shot down over Iran, underscore the platform’s capability for rapid, unregulated market formation. While such markets offer unprecedented *disruption* for policymakers, analysts, and the private sector in gathering real-time sentiment and intelligence, they also raise profound ethical and security concerns. The backlash from Congressional figures—notably Rep. Seth Moulton’s denouncement—highlights the platform’s erosion of traditional moral bounds and the risks of commodifying human life and military crises.
